2nd Annual Burke Mountain Bike Race

The Burke Mountain Bike Race is held on the paved Burke Mountain Toll Road. The only hill climb in the Northeast with a 5 rating on both climbing challenge and descent quality by northeastcycling.com, the Burke Mountain Bike Race is 4.7 miles long, and has 2,384 foot vertical climb with an average grade of 9.7%. Over 100 racers are expected for the race, which begins at the Sherburne Base Lodge, travels Burke’s famous toll road and ends at the summit. Registration for the race is from 8-9:30am, with the shotgun start at 10:00am. Following the race, an awards ceremony and BBQ will be held at the Sherburne Base Lodge. Every race entry will receive a season pass to Kingdom Trails, and cash prizes will be awarded in male and female team and individual categories. The first Sunday of every month (April-October) we meet at the Darling Memorial Park at 9:00 am for a day of trail maintenance. You can get to the park by driving through the village of East Burke, north on VT Route 114, about 1/4 mile past the village on the left you will see the playground and parking area. Dress appropriately and bring plenty of water. We supply tools, but bring along one of your own if you want. We usually wrap up the day around 1:00 pm or so. Trips for Kids - Kingdom Trails Chapter
Kingdom Trail Association recently joined this national program to get area kids out on our trails. The intent is to give them a better sense of the outdoors and personal fitness.
